BARTLETT MILL: A Guide to Living in Madison, AL

Bartlett Mill is an established residential community in Madison, Alabama, characterized by its stately traditional two-story homes. With floor plans consistently offering between 3,200 and 3,600 square feet, the neighborhood appeals to buyers seeking substantial living space and value within the Bob Jones High School feeder pattern. Unlike some amenity-heavy developments, Bartlett Mill maintains a modest annual HOA fee dedicated to the upkeep of common grounds, prioritizing private living space and a quiet atmosphere over resort-style facilities.

Common Questions from BARTLETT MILL Buyers

Q: Which schools are we zoned for?

BARTLETT MILL is zoned for the award-winning Madison City School district. Students in the community attend Madison Elementary, Discovery Middle, and Bob Jones High.

Q: What are the HOA fees for BARTLETT MILL?

BARTLETT MILL has a mandatory Homeowner's Association. The approximate fee is $400 annually (subject to change), which covers the maintenance of common areas.

Q: Is BARTLETT MILL in a flood zone?

Despite the proximity to waterways and greenways, the majority of homes in the subdivision are located in Flood Zone X (minimal flood hazard). However, because of the proximity to creeks/greenways, a small number of lots may have specific designations. We always recommend checking the specific FEMA map for any property of interest during your due diligence period.

Q: How old are the homes in BARTLETT MILL?

Most homes in BARTLETT MILL were constructed in the late 2000s to early 2010s (circa 2008-2015). They feature traditional two-story floor plans.
